Basic stuff probably but how do I slip a stitch purlwise?

Instead of inserting your right-hand needle from the left of the next stitch as if to knit, you insert in from the right and simply slide the stitch to the right-hand needle. Hope this helps.:wink:

Remember to bring your yarn to the front as if you’re going to actually purl the stitch, unless the pattern directions state otherwise. It will depend on where the slipped stitch is located edge of work or in the body of the work and whether or not the bar of yarn left across the stitch is part of a pattern or not.
